- Highlights: Tasks are needed to engage brain networks relevant to specific cognitive functions. Recent approaches enable the control of activity in selected neurons during behavior. Advanced techniques make it possible to simultaneously record thousands of neurons. Novel analysis methods have improved assessment of neural and behavioral data. Combining these approaches in mice will reveal new insight into cognitive functions. Abstract: Understanding how cognitive functions arise from computations occurring in the brain requires the ability to measure and perturb neural activity while the relevant circuits are engaged for specific cognitive processes. Rapid technical advances have led to the development of new approaches to transiently activate and suppress neuronal activity as well as to record simultaneously from hundreds to thousands of neurons across multiple brain regions during behavior. To realize the full potential of these approaches for understanding cognition, however, it is critical that behavioral conditions and stimuli are effectively designed to engage the relevant brain networks. Here, we highlight recent innovations that enable this combined approach. In particular, we focus on how to design behavioral experiments that leverage the ever-growing arsenal of technologies for controlling and measuring neural activity in order to understand cognitive functions.
